    Pintada jug

    The artefact

    Personal reinterpretation of the decorated jug (brocca pintada), typical of the pottery production of Oristano, commonly known as brocca della sposa. Lathe-crafted and richly hand-decorated with doves, flowers and angels, to bring good luck, it is available in white only, in an attempt to bring the traditional object closer to a more contemporary taste.
